Canada has produced numerous icons in the world of wrestling, from legends like Bret Hart and Ivan Koloff to modern stars such as Kevin Owens, Chris Jericho, and Kenny Omega. It's no wonder that Omega and Jericho take center stage in East Side Games' mobile wrestling game, AEW: Rise to the Top.

On the other hand, the infamous trio from the Canadian mockumentary Trailer Park Boys—Ricky, Julian, and Bubbles—have also made their mark, albeit in a different way. Known for their antics, they too have ventured into the mobile gaming world with Trailer Park Boys: Greasy Money. Now, these worlds are set to collide in an exciting collaboration between East Side Games' adaptations of these popular franchises.

Starting March 27th, fans can witness Chris Jericho and Kenny Omega appearing at Sunnyvale Trailer Park for an SVW wrestling show, promising a spectacle that could only unfold in such a setting. Meanwhile, in AEW: Rise to the Top, Bubbles will reprise his role as The Green Bastard as the boys attempt to crash an AEW event, adding their unique flair to the wrestling action.

From the top rope!East Side Games has masterfully used its diverse portfolio of franchises to create some truly wild crossovers. From the recent Trailer Park Boys and Cheech & Chong collaboration to the upcoming AEW event, the company continues to push the boundaries of mobile gaming.

This unique event will run from March 27th to March 31st. To fully enjoy the exclusive content and action, players need to reach level 6 in both games. If you're new to AEW: Rise to the Top, make sure to check out our list of hints and tricks to help you dominate in the wrestling world.
